Lines Matching refs:mem

50     md_mem_info_t *mem)
86 dm->dm_next = mem->mem_dm;
87 mem->mem_dm = dm;
98 for (d = mem->mem_dm; d != NULL; d = d->dm_next) {
140 seg->sm_next = mem->mem_seg;
141 mem->mem_seg = seg;
147 mem->mem_group = mg;
162 bm->bm_next = mem->mem_bank;
163 mem->mem_bank = bm;
166 for (d = mem->mem_dm; d != NULL; d = d->dm_next) {
190 mem_get_dimm_by_sn(char *sn, md_mem_info_t *mem)
194 for (dp = mem->mem_dm; dp != NULL; dp = dp->dm_next) {
203 mem_bank_map_t **banklist, size_t mem_bank_count, md_mem_info_t *mem) {
210 for (mg = mem->mem_group; mg != NULL; mg = mg->mg_next) {
234 mem_bank_map_t **banklist, size_t mem_bank_count, md_mem_info_t *mem) {
241 mg->mg_next = mem->mem_group;
242 mem->mem_group = mg;
257 md_mem_info_t *mem, int num_comps)
278 (strcmp(type, "mem-board") == 0) ||
321 for (dp = &(mem->mem_dm); ; dp = &((*dp)->dm_next)) {
360 bmp->bm_next = mem->mem_bank;
361 mem->mem_bank = bmp;
378 if ((dm = mem_get_dimm_by_sn(serial, mem)) == NULL)
403 smp->sm_next = mem->mem_seg;
404 mem->mem_seg = smp;
407 gmp = find_grp(bl, bc, bclist, banklist, mdesc_bank_count, mem);
410 bclist, banklist, mdesc_bank_count, mem);
421 mem_mdesc_init(topo_mod_t *mod, md_mem_info_t *mem)
465 mdesc_init_n1(mod, mdp, listp, mem);
467 mdesc_init_n2(mod, mdp, listp, mem, num_comps);
479 mem_mdesc_fini(topo_mod_t *mod, md_mem_info_t *mem)
487 for (dm = mem->mem_dm; dm != NULL; dm = next) {
494 for (bm = mem->mem_bank; bm != NULL; bm = cm) {
502 for (gm = mem->mem_group; gm != NULL; gm = hm) {
506 for (sm = mem->mem_seg; sm != NULL; sm = snext) {